Apple and Cheddar Crostini Ingredients

• Here’s everything you need to create these delightful crostini!

For the Crostini

  • Baguette – Use a fresh baguette for the best texture and flavor for your crostini.
  • Apple – Choose a tart apple, like Granny Smith, to balance the richness of the cheddar.

For the Topping

  • Sharp Cheddar Cheese – Opt for high-quality sharp cheddar to truly enhance the flavor profile.
  • Honey – A drizzle of honey not only sweetens the dish but also adds a glossy finish.
  • Fresh Thyme – This herb is perfect for garnishing; it brings an aromatic touch that complements the other ingredients beautifully.

How to Make Apple and Cheddar Crostini

  1. Preheat your oven to 375°F (190°C). This step is crucial for achieving a perfectly toasted crostini that’s crisp yet delightful.

  2. Toast the baguette slices in the oven for about 5-7 minutes. Keep an eye on them until they’re golden brown and crispy on the edges, enhancing their texture and flavor.

  3. Top each toasted slice with a piece of sharp cheddar cheese and a few thin apple slices. The heat will slightly melt the cheese, melding beautifully with the juicy apple.

  4. Drizzle a generous amount of honey over each crostini, allowing it to pool on top. This adds a lovely touch of sweetness that beautifully contrasts the savory cheese.

  5. Garnish with fresh thyme right before serving. This tiny herb adds a pop of color and an aromatic finish that will impress your guests.

Optional: For extra flavor, consider adding a sprinkle of cinnamon on the apples before serving.

Make Ahead Options

These Apple and Cheddar Crostini are fantastic for meal prep, making them an ideal choice for busy weeknights or last-minute gatherings! You can slice the baguette and prepare the apple slices up to 24 hours in advance—just keep them refrigerated in an airtight container to prevent browning. For the best quality, assemble the crostini just before serving. To finish, simply toast the baguette in the oven for 5-7 minutes, add the cheddar cheese and apple slices, drizzle with honey, and garnish with fresh thyme. This way, you’ll have warm, delicious crostini ready with minimal effort!

How to Store and Freeze Apple and Cheddar Crostini

Fridge: Store any leftover Apple and Cheddar Crostini in an airtight container for up to 3 days. Reheat in the oven to restore crispness before serving.

Freezer: While best enjoyed fresh, you can freeze the toasted baguette slices without toppings for up to 2 months. Thaw and add toppings before reheating.

Room Temperature: If you’ve prepared them but not served, keep the crostini at room temperature for no longer than 2 hours to maintain optimal freshness.

Reheating: For best results, reheat in a 350°F (175°C) oven for about 5-7 minutes. This warms the crostini and restores that delightful crunch.

Expert Tips for Apple and Cheddar Crostini

  • Baguette Freshness: Use day-old baguette for a sturdier texture, ensuring it holds up under the toppings without becoming soggy.

  • Apple Selection: Opt for tart apples like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p; they provide the perfect balance to the rich cheddar in your Apple and Cheddar Crostini.

  • Cheese Quality: Choose a high-quality sharp cheddar cheese; it makes all the difference in flavor, elevating your crostini to gourmet status.

  • Avoid Overheating: Keep an eye on the baguette while toasting; overcooking can lead to burnt edges, taking away from that beautiful crunch.

  • Serving Suggestions: Experiment with toppings! Try adding a sprinkle of walnuts or a dash of balsamic glaze for added texture and flavor in your apple and cheddar crostini.

Apple and Cheddar Crostini Variations

Get creative and make these delightful crostini your own with a few simple twists!

  • Gluten-Free: Use gluten-free bread to ensure everyone can enjoy this tasty treat without worries.
  • Spicy Kick: Add thin slices of jalapeño on top of the apple for a zesty kick that balances the sweetness perfectly.
  • Fruit Medley: Experiment with different fruits like pears or figs for unique flavor combinations each time you make them.
  • Nutty Crunch: Sprinkle crushed walnuts or pecans on top for an added layer of texture that complements the creaminess of the cheddar.
  • Herbed Cheese: Swap out sharp cheddar for herb-infused cheese, like goat cheese or feta, to bring a fresh, tangy twist to the crostini.
  • Savory Drizzle: Replace honey with balsamic reduction for a savory-sweet glaze that intensifies the flavors of the apple and cheese.
  • Prosciutto Delight: Add a slice of prosciutto for an extra layer of savory richness that complements the sweet apple beautifully.
  • Smoky Flavor: Introduce smoked cheddar for a deeper, more complex flavor profile that brings a delightful twist to your crostini.

Apple and Cheddar Crostini Recipe FAQs

What is the best type of apple to use for Apple and Cheddar Crostini?
I recommend using a tart apple like Granny Smith or Honeycrisp. Their crisp texture and tangy flavor balance perfectly with the sharpness of cheddar, making each bite delightful.

How should I store leftover Apple and Cheddar Crostini?
Store any leftover crostini in an airtight container in the fridge for up to 3 days. Reheat them in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 5-7 minutes to restore that crunchy goodness.

Can I freeze Apple and Cheddar Crostini?
Absolutely! While these crostini are best fresh, you can freeze the toasted baguette slices without toppings for up to 2 months. To enjoy them again, thaw the slices, add your toppings, and reheat in the oven.

What can I do if my crostini become soggy?
If your crostini ever turn soggy, it’s likely the toppings were added before serving or they’ve been stored too long. To revive them, pop them back in a preheated oven for a few minutes to re-crisp the bread before serving.
